android知activity生命周期--不要只用onCreate方法
来源:互联网 发布:3层别墅网络解决方案 编辑:程序博客网 时间:2024/05/21 05:37
应该知道:Android Activity细化出onCreate、onStart、onResume、onPause、onStop、onDesdroy这6个方法让应用去重载,其中要问为什么?点击查看Android Activity为什么要细化出onCreate、onStart、onResume?
这里只说明这6个函数在什么时候情况下被调用以及调用的顺序:
一个Activity启动正常启动:onCreate()->onStart()->onResume();
一个Activity启动正常退出:onPause()->onStop()->onDestory()
一个Activity启动另一个Activity: onPause()->onStop(), 再返回:onRestart()->onStart()->onResume()
一个Activity按back 退出: onPause()->onStop()->onDestory(),再进入:onCreate()->onStart()->onResume();
一个Activity按home 退出: onPause()->onStop(),再进入:onRestart()->onStart()->onResume();
有时可能会有疑问?:如果我的程序是
public class mainActivity extends Activity
{
public void OnCreat(){
super.onCreate(savedInstanceState);
setContentView(R.layout.main);
}
}
其中并没有执行OnStart()和OnResume(),怎么模拟器还会执行呢?
其实此activity继承了父类activity,调用了父类的activity,如果想让程序完美:最好要重载OnStart()和OnResume()了。
- android知activity生命周期--不要只用onCreate方法
- 不要在ACtivity中oncreate()方法中使用
- android——activity中的oncreate方法
- Android Activity onCreate()方法重复执行
- Android Activity生命周期方法onSaveInstanceState
- Android:Activity中onCreate方法的参数及用途
- Android:Activity中onCreate方法的参数及用途
- Android:Activity中onCreate方法的参数及用途
- Android入门- 关于Activity下的onCreate方法
- Android入门- 关于Activity下的onCreate方法
- Android:Activity中onCreate方法的参数及用途
- android 点击notification,跳转activity 时调用oncreate方法
- Android入门- 关于Activity下的onCreate方法
- android的Activity中onCreate方法参数用途
- Android:Activity中onCreate方法的参数及用途
- 简析:Android:Activity中onCreate方法的参数及其用途
- Android:Activity中onCreate方法的参数及用途
- 解决android横屏后activity启动两次onCreate方法
- 解决dede文章编辑器附件上传图标无法显示
- 实现Thrift客户端连接池
- NetPstExtractor 2.2: Outlook PST .Net API
- android 自定义开关按钮
- 杭电acm2069
- android知activity生命周期--不要只用onCreate方法
- CSDN工具-CSDN博客登陆
- unity3d记录
- java jvisualvm命令(Java Virtual Machine Monitoring, Troubleshooting, and Profiling Tool)
- 01背包入门题 poj 3624
- .Net基础2
- 动态向下箭头,实现整屏翻页
- 读取android手机流量信息
- xcode6下使用autolayout+sizeclass实践